Telekinesis
Primary Disciplinary Field(s): Parapsychology, Anomalistic Psychology, Fringe Science
1. Core Definition
Telekinesis, often used synonymously with psychokinesis (PK), is defined within the field of parapsychology as the purported psychic ability to influence a physical system without physical interaction. This influence ranges from moving or levitating objects—the classic depiction—to more subtle effects such as affecting the output of random number generators or altering chemical reactions. The term itself literally means “movement from a distance” (from the Greek tēle, meaning “far away,” and kínēsis, meaning “motion”). Unlike standard physical actions that require energy transfer through known forces (like pushing or pulling), telekinesis posits the involvement of consciousness or non-physical means to exert force upon matter.
The concept requires a fundamental challenge to the established principles of physics, particularly the law of conservation of energy and momentum, and the four fundamental forces (gravity, electromagnetism, and the strong and weak nuclear forces). If an object were truly moved purely by thought, an unknown mechanism of energy transfer must be operating, originating from the human mind. This essential conflict between the claim of telekinesis and established scientific laws forms the core of its controversial status, placing it squarely outside the realm of mainstream scientific acceptance. It represents a hypothesized interaction between mind and matter that has yet to be observed or measured under controlled, replicable conditions.
While the term telekinesis frequently appears in popular culture and fictional narratives to describe the visible movement of macroscopic objects, parapsychologists often prefer the term psychokinesis. This distinction is subtle but important; psychokinesis generally encompasses a broader range of alleged mind-matter interactions, including micro-PK (effects on subatomic or molecular levels) and macro-PK (effects visible to the naked eye, such as bending spoons or levitating tables, which aligns with the common understanding of telekinesis). Regardless of the nomenclature, the central premise remains the ability of consciousness to directly manipulate the physical environment.
2. Etymology and Historical Development
The concept of mental influence over physical objects has deep historical roots, appearing in ancient mythology and religious texts describing divine or miraculous actions. However, the formal terminology arose much later. The term telekinesis was first coined in 1890 by the Russian psychical researcher A.N. Aksakoff, during the height of the spiritualist movement in Europe and North America. Aksakoff used the term to describe the movement of physical objects seemingly directed by discarnate spirits during séances, distinguishing it from physical mediumship involving direct contact. This early context strongly tied the phenomenon to spiritualism and the belief in posthumous interaction.
The later and now more widely accepted term psychokinesis was introduced around 1914 by American author and publisher Henry Holt, who sought a clearer, non-spiritualist explanation, focusing instead on the direct influence of the living human mind. Over the subsequent decades, particularly during the mid-20th century, research into PK became a central focus of academic parapsychology. Institutions like Duke University’s Parapsychology Laboratory, led by J.B. Rhine, began conducting experimental tests designed to measure PK effects, shifting the study from anecdotal observation in darkened rooms to quantitative, statistical analysis in laboratory settings.
The most enduring popular image of telekinesis—the bending of metal objects—was popularized in the 1970s primarily through the actions of Israeli performer Uri Geller. Geller claimed genuine psychic powers, including spoon bending and watch stopping, which brought the concept into the mainstream media spotlight, simultaneously increasing public awareness and attracting intense scientific scrutiny and skepticism regarding performance trickery. This period solidified telekinesis as a widely recognized, albeit scientifically disputed, phenomenon linked to human psychic potential rather than purely spiritual interactions.
3. Key Characteristics and Categorizations
Parapsychologists typically categorize alleged telekinetic phenomena based on the scale and type of the effect produced. These distinctions help researchers design specific experimental protocols and interpret purported findings. The primary division is often between macro-PK and micro-PK, reflecting the detectability and magnitude of the effect. Macro-PK involves effects large enough to be immediately observable, such as the levitation of tables (table-tipping), the movement of pendulums without physical force, or the deformation of metal objects. These phenomena are high-impact but notoriously difficult to replicate and are highly susceptible to simple deception or fraud.
In contrast, Micro-PK involves statistical shifts in the behavior of small-scale systems that are not visually apparent but must be detected using sensitive instruments and statistical analysis. The most common form of micro-PK involves influencing random number generators (RNGs), where a subject attempts to mentally skew the random output of a device beyond chance expectation. Other micro-PK experiments involve influencing the decay rate of radioactive material or the movement of microscopic particles. Proponents argue that micro-PK is the more scientifically tractable route, as small, genuine effects might be hidden in large statistical datasets, whereas macro-PK often relies on anecdotal reports or demonstrations lacking rigorous controls.
Beyond scale, telekinesis can also be categorized by the presumed target or mechanism, although these categories overlap significantly. These include bio-PK (influencing biological systems, such as wound healing or plant growth), thermo-PK (mentally influencing temperature), and direct mental interaction with matter (DMIM), a more generalized term used in controlled research settings. Regardless of the specific manifestation, the common characteristic across all forms is the alleged bypassing of conventional sensory and motor channels, requiring a direct connection between volitional thought and material reality.
4. Significance and Impact
Despite its lack of empirical confirmation, the concept of telekinesis holds immense significance across several domains, particularly in cultural narratives, psychological studies of belief, and the boundaries of scientific inquiry. Culturally, telekinesis serves as one of the most compelling representations of human potential, often symbolizing liberation from physical constraints and the ultimate mastery of the environment. This symbolic power is central to its enduring popularity in fiction, where it frequently drives plot and defines powerful characters.
For the field of parapsychology, the investigation of telekinesis provides a critical empirical test case. If PK were definitively proven to exist, it would necessitate a radical revision of modern physics, demanding the inclusion of consciousness as a fundamental, interacting force capable of altering physical reality. Therefore, its study, even if yielding null results, continually pushes researchers to examine the limits of known scientific laws and test methodologies for detecting exceedingly subtle phenomena. The rigorous testing applied to PK claims has helped refine the application of statistics and control measures in behavioral and psychological experiments generally.
Furthermore, the belief in telekinesis impacts societal understanding of anomalous phenomena and human cognitive bias. The enduring willingness of many people to accept claims of telekinesis, often despite overwhelming skepticism from the scientific community, highlights the psychological need for explanations that transcend the mundane. Anomalistic psychologists study this belief structure, investigating how confirmation bias, wish fulfillment, and misinterpretation of performance tricks contribute to the persistence of telekinetic claims in popular discourse. Thus, whether real or imagined, telekinesis remains a powerful concept driving cultural fascination and scientific demarcation.
5. Debates and Criticisms
The overwhelming consensus in the mainstream scientific community is that telekinesis is not a demonstrated phenomenon. The primary criticism centers on the lack of replicable evidence and the fundamental incompatibility of the claim with established physical laws. Critics argue that all positive results reported by parapsychological studies can be attributed either to methodological flaws, statistical artifacts, or outright fraud and conjuring tricks.
Methodological critiques often focus on poor blinding, inadequate controls, and the “file drawer problem,” where only studies showing positive, statistically significant results are published, leading to an exaggerated perception of success rates. Furthermore, meta-analyses of PK research, while sometimes showing a small overall effect size slightly greater than chance, are generally interpreted by skeptics as insufficient proof, arguing that the effect is too minuscule, inconsistent, and disappears entirely when stricter experimental protocols are employed, especially those monitored by independent, skeptical observers. The failure of proponents to demonstrate macro-PK under conditions controlled to exclude trickery is a major point of contention.
The most vocal critics often come from the skeptical and scientific communities, notably organizations dedicated to promoting scientific inquiry and exposing pseudoscience. Individuals such as James Randi have famously exposed alleged telekinetic practitioners as stage magicians using sleight-of-hand. Critics consistently emphasize the lack of a proposed mechanism that integrates PK into known physics; without a repeatable effect or a viable theory explaining the energy transfer, telekinesis remains firmly categorized as pseudoscience or folklore by physicists and neuroscientists alike.
6. Scientific Investigation and Methodological Challenges
The systematic investigation of telekinesis, particularly micro-PK, relies heavily on statistical testing, typically utilizing mechanical or electronic random event generators (REGs) or random number generators (RNGs). The standard experimental design involves subjects attempting to mentally influence the device to produce more outputs of one type (e.g., more ‘1s’ than ‘0s’ or higher rolls on a virtual die) than would be expected by chance. If a subject consistently produces statistical deviations significantly greater than the standard deviation, proponents claim this indicates a PK effect.
However, conducting truly rigorous PK experiments presents significant methodological hurdles. One challenge is the “experimenter effect,” where the beliefs or expectations of the researcher might subtly influence the outcome, often unconsciously or through bias in data collection and interpretation. Another major issue is the decline effect, a frequent observation in parapsychology where alleged psychic effects diminish or disappear over successive trials or when tested by skeptics. Proponents sometimes rationalize this by suggesting that the presence of skepticism or the monotony of repeated testing depletes the subject’s psychic energy, a circular argument that critics find unfalsifiable.
To combat these issues, modern PK research attempts to employ sophisticated protocols, including computerized testing, automated data logging, and rigorous statistical analysis using methods like meta-analysis to pool results across various independent studies. Despite these efforts, high-profile efforts to replicate positive findings, such as those conducted at the Princeton Engineering Anomalies Research (PEAR) lab, have often failed to achieve independent confirmation, leading to the general scientific conclusion that the observed positive statistical deviations are likely transient artifacts of methodological slack rather than evidence of a new physical force.
7. Parapsychological Hypotheses and Proposed Mechanisms
While mainstream science demands a mechanism rooted in established physics, parapsychological researchers have advanced several theoretical frameworks attempting to explain how the mind might interact directly with matter, often drawing upon concepts outside classical mechanics. One prominent hypothesis involves the idea of psychon energy or subtle energy, a speculative, non-physical form of energy linked to consciousness that mediates PK effects. This concept lacks empirical verification and is generally dismissed by physicists as untestable.
Another approach attempts to connect PK phenomena with quantum mechanics, specifically the observer effect and wave function collapse. Proponents speculate that conscious intention might influence the probabilistic outcomes inherent in quantum systems, suggesting that micro-PK effects on RNGs, which often utilize quantum noise, could be a manifestation of the mind influencing the physical realization of quantum possibilities. However, physicists specializing in quantum mechanics counter that the quantum observer effect does not grant consciousness power over macroscopic systems and that such interpretations misrepresent the mathematical formalism of quantum theory.
A third, more abstract theory suggests that PK is mediated through non-local connections, similar to those hypothesized in entanglement or consciousness theories. This framework posits that the mind and target object are linked outside the constraints of conventional space-time, allowing instantaneous influence. Despite the theoretical elegance that some proponents attach to these quantum and non-local models, they fundamentally fail the scientific test of predictive power; they have not successfully predicted new, independently verifiable PK effects under controlled conditions, leaving them within the realm of speculative philosophy rather than empirical science.
8. Telekinesis in Popular Culture and Fiction
Telekinesis is perhaps most powerful in its role as a narrative device in fiction, where it serves as a potent metaphor for suppressed power, psychological trauma, or evolution of the human mind. Its visual appeal—the effortless movement of objects—makes it highly cinematic and impactful. The concept has been instrumental in defining entire genres of science fiction and horror.
Classic literary and cinematic examples highlight different facets of the power. Stephen King’s novel Carrie (1974) portrays telekinesis as a sudden, violent manifestation triggered by extreme emotional distress, linking the power directly to psychological states and societal repression. Conversely, works focusing on superheroes, such as the X-Men character Jean Grey (Phoenix), present telekinesis as a refined skill, a stable evolutionary leap that grants godlike control over the environment. In these contexts, telekinesis often serves as a moral crucible, forcing characters to confront the responsibilities inherent in possessing such phenomenal power.
The persistent popularity of telekinesis in media ensures that the term remains universally recognizable, often overriding the nuanced discussion found in parapsychology. Fictional depictions frequently exaggerate the power, showing instantaneous, large-scale effects (macro-PK) without any visible strain or energy cost, which further complicates genuine scientific discussions by setting an unrealistic standard for what purported psychic power should look like. This cultural ubiquity sustains public interest in the concept, ensuring continuous engagement with the boundaries between science and fantasy.
